![]() ![]() "If we cannot trust the F.B.I., the C.I.A., and Earl Warren, God help us," declared Melvin Belli during one of his debates with Lane. ~ In A Citizen's Dissent, Mark Lane, author of Rush to Judgment, the provocative critique of the Warren Report, gives an alarming account of how "the American media act when a matter of historic dimensions occurs and when the government takes the very firm position that that which is demonstrably false is true."
